Music does more than just make sounds, it changes the way we think and act. The skills your child will learn in band will help them be successful on the stage, in the classroom, and for the rest of their lives. 
  • Emotional: Music provides a creative outlet and a break from the routine of the traditional school day. Students in music are among the highest academic performers; most report less stress and tension than their non-musical counterparts.
  • Social: Participating in musical groups promotes self confidence, team work, social skills, social networking, a sense of belonging, self-discipline, a sense of accomplishment, cooperation, responsibility, commitment, mutual support, and friendships.
  • Academic: Research has found that learning music facilitates learning other subjects and enhances skills that students inevitably use in other areas including language development, spatial-temporal skills, pattern recognition, critical thinking, and so much more.
  • Personal: Through  music, students become better people, as they develop self-discipline, confidence, commitment, responsibility, good decision making, and personal pride. They are able to do this with the support of peers in a safe and risk-free environment.

A few interesting facts related to participation in a band program all four years of high school:
  • 70% of admissions officers of the nation’s major universities say high school credit and achievement in music are significant considerations for admission
  • 107 points scored higher on the SAT for students involved in public school music programs according to the college entrance examination board
  • 66%: Lewis Thomas, Physician and Biologist, found that music majors comprise the highest percentage of accepted medical students
